In Hill City, Idaho, a close-knit community of around 6,379 residents, the need for effective mental health services is more crucial than ever. With the challenges posed by daily life, many individuals find themselves grappling with issues like anxiety, depression, and substance use disorders.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) provide a vital solution by offering structured therapy sessions that can easily fit into the busy lives of Hill City residents.

One of the prime benefits of Virtual IOP is the convenience it offers. Residents can participate in therapy from the comfort of their homes, eliminating the need for commuting while still receiving high-quality care from licensed therapists. This flexibility allows individuals to maintain their work, school, and family commitments while getting the support they need. By utilizing evidence-based treatments such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), participants can take significant steps toward recovery.

Getting started with a Virtual IOP is straightforward. Many programs offer initial consultations to help individuals find the right fit based on their needs. With sessions typically held three to five days a week, lasting three to four hours each, residents can engage in individual therapy, group sessions, or family counseling. With most major insurances accepted, including Medicare and Medicaid, accessing these crucial services is easier than ever.

Embark Behavioral Health Virtual IOP

Mental Health & Substance UseVerified
Available in 17 States
Preteens, adolescents, teens, and young adults (generally ages 12-34)
(443) 390-5670

Intensive group and individual therapy tailored to youth; utilizes evidence-based modalities like CBT, DBT, and Exposure Response Prevention specifically for this age group. Family involvement is emphasized to support teens/young adults. Offers an OCD-specific virtual track through partnership with IOCDF. Operates in a wide range of states with virtual care to increase access.

Modern Recovery Services Virtual IOP

Mental Health & Substance Use
Available in Multiple States
Teens and adults (programs available for adolescents and for adults) in need of mental health or addiction support
844-949-3989

Combines therapy with recovery coaching and case management for holistic support. Small group sizes to build community, and peer recovery coaches available 24/7 for extra accountability. Offers flexible scheduling (morning, midday, or evening group sessions) to fit clients’ lives. Family involvement is encouraged, and Modern provides aftercare/relapse prevention planning to sustain progress. In-network with many insurance plans and known for quick admissions (often can start within days).
